Robin Flesher, 64, beloved wife and mother, died Friday, March 4, 2022. Memorial Service will be at 4:00pm, Monday, March 7th, 2022, at Prairie Hill Vineyard in The Grand Building. Preceded in death by her parents, Ardath Royce and Norma Jean Littell; infant brother, Randy Craig Littell. Survived by her husband, Kirk Flesher; daughters, Erin (Joe) Milan, Amber Klaver, Jamie (Bobby) Ison, Courtney (Wesley) Wittich; stepsons, Joseph (Soraya) Flesher Lane, Sky Flesher, Augie Flesher; stepdaughter, Annah Flesher Lane; grandchildren, Jack Milan, Edmund Milan, Annie Milan, Macy Dean, Parker Smythe, Flip Ison, Nina Wittich, Nicholai Wittich, Damian Wittich; step-grandchildren, Isabella Lane, Emma Lane, Holland Flesher, Jameson Flesher; sister, Kim (Daryl) Moren; sister-in-law, Maryellen Flesher; nephew, Cory Moren; niece, Krystle Cochran; and numerous extended family. Robin had a transformative way of loving others. Her warmth and compassion drew in everyone she met and she never knew a stranger. Her absence will be deeply felt by many. A memorial has been established with: Cancer Center of Kansas, 818 N. Emporia, Suite 403, Wichita, KS 67214, and Harry Hynes Memorial Hospice, 313 S. Market, Wichita, KS 67202.
